Newman recounts his transition from orthodox Christianity to a more liberal and philosophical stance on faith. He begins by outlining his early religious convictions and the influences that shaped his upbringing, including his education and the theological environment of his time. As he grapples with the complexities of faith, he candidly shares the intellectual struggles and moral dilemmas that led him to question established doctrines, revealing the inner turmoil experienced by many seekers of truth.Throughout Phases of Faith, Newman delves into various themes, including the nature of belief, the role of reason in faith, and the impact of personal experiences on spiritual development. He critiques dogmatic religious practices and emphasizes the importance of individual conscience and moral reasoning in shaping one's beliefs. The narrative is infused with a sense of honesty and vulnerability as he navigates the tension between doubt and conviction.
